Pokémon Go Followers Upset After New Snake Goes Extinct in Many International locations

- Advertisement -

Pokémon Go followers are criticizing the current launch of an elusive new creature that is now unavailable in lots of nations following a change by developer Niantic.

Final week, IGN reported that gamers have been working collectively to trace down Silicobra, the sand snake Pokémon, after its debut in Pokémon Go’s newest “Sustainability Week” occasion. Whereas spawns have been uncommon, followers deduced a good map of the place the creature would possibly seem based mostly on US authorities geographical knowledge — just for Niantic to alter its standards solely hours after the map was extra extensively publicized.

IGN contacted Niantic for extra data on why the change occurred, however was advised this query fell beneath Niantic’s coverage of not commenting on look charges for particular Pokémon, and redirected to the occasion’s official weblog publish, which affords no additional clues. A day later, nonetheless, Niantic did in the end remark — though solely after followers noticed additional adjustments to Silicobra’s availability as soon as once more.

“Trainers, we have adjusted Silicobra encounters to align extra carefully with its pure habitat,” Niantic wrote on X/Twitter. “Now you can discover Silicobra barely extra steadily in desert-like areas.”

It is a assertion that does not actually present any additional element on what has modified or why — and extra importantly, any additional clues on the place Silicobra can now be discovered. Gamers have reacted negatively to all of this, after initially the occasion was billed as an opportunity to come across a Pokémon that was debuting within the sport for the primary time.

Now, the newest fan-made map exhibits Silicobra as virtually utterly extinct within the Japanese US, virtually all of Europe and Japan. When you stay within the UK, your nearest Silicobra spawn level is probably going Marseille, on the Mediterranean. That is after the creature was out there in a number of UK cities upon its preliminary debut.

Whereas Niantic made no promise that the information set it initially used for Silicobra spawns would proceed for use long-term, the present lack of any in-game biome indicator means gamers solely have the analysis undertaken by the sport’s neighborhood to go on.

Many have referred to as for an in-game biome indicator to be added — in order that areas marked as desert can truly be decided without having third-party instruments. This may transfer the Pokémon’s ease of location nearer to Wiglett, whose spawns usually correspond to areas the place Pokémon encounters characteristic a seashore background.

“There’s completely zero transparency about biomes besides the occasional background shift,” Mix_Safe wrote, “however there does not appear to really be a ‘desert’ biome background both.”

Notably, Silicobra was not out there by way of every other methodology, corresponding to eggs, discipline analysis, and even the premium occasion move.
